ISO 10165:1992 Information technology – Open Systems Interconnection – Structure of management information – Part 4: Guidelines for the definition of managed objects

CDN $336.00

Description

Specifies the relationships between the relevant OSI management Recommendations and International Standards and the definition of managed object classes, the appropriate methods to be adopted for the definition of managed object classes, the relationship of managed object class definitions to management protocol and the recommended documentation structure for managed object class definitions. Is applicable to the development of any Recommendation/International Standard which defines management information which is to be transferred or manipulated by means of OSI management protocol and the managed objects to which that information relates.
